Conductive Polymer Electrolytic Capacitors Market Size

The global Conductive Polymer Electrolytic Capacitors market was valued at US$ 7040 million in 2025 and is anticipated to reach US$ 10834 million by 2032, at a CAGR of 7.2% from 2026 to 2032.

In 2025, global production of conductive polymer electrolytic capacitors reached 32.0 billion units, with an average selling price of USD 0.22 per unit, total production capacity of 36.0 billion units, and an average gross margin of 38%.
Conductive polymer electrolytic capacitors are a type of electrolytic capacitor that use conductive polymer materials as the electrolyte, typically based on aluminum or tantalum substrates. They feature low equivalent series resistance (ESR), high ripple current capability, and excellent frequency characteristics. Compared with conventional liquid-electrolyte capacitors, they offer improved reliability, longer service life, and better high-temperature performance, and are widely used in power management, DC-DC converters, voltage regulation, and high-frequency filtering applications.
The global market for conductive polymer electrolytic capacitors is experiencing steady growth, driven by the miniaturization and performance upgrade of consumer electronics, as well as increasing demand for high-reliability passive components in electric vehicles and industrial electronics. Laptops, servers, telecommunications equipment, and automotive electronics are key application areas, with particularly strong growth in automotive and data center-related applications. Competition focuses on materials technology, product consistency, large-scale manufacturing capability, and cost control, with clear trends toward higher capacitance density, lower ESR, and upgrades to high-temperature and high-reliability grades.
